Upcoming Documentary about Overcoming Physical Tragedies
A new documentary film about three artists using creativity to overcome physical tragedies is currently in production. It seeks to spread awareness about physical disabilities.
"The film is inspirational in nature and challenges societal beliefs and biases towards those suffering from physical disabilities. The documentary highlights the stories of artists who have overcome life altering obstacle such as paralysis, degenerative eye disease, chronic illness and brain damage.

UPDATE: 2nd Annual Jadon's Hope Foundation Bug Run
April 5th, was the 2nd Annual Jadon's Hope Foundation "Bug Run". There was a very large turnout. Lots of money was raised to fight SMA. "1 in every 40 people, or nearly 10 million Americans, UNKNOWINGLY carries the gene responsible for SMA. Few have any known family history. SMA is a genetic recessive disease that kills more babies than ANY other inherited disease. It is the number one genetic killer of children under the age of two."
